Output dd60d5413de718c00c27fcd39491b2c532f2bb3e027014e959e51f90b8dde77a:1

value
107760000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2318a75c4aeb75facdd14b50256db5e9e791e8b6 OP_EQUAL
address
9udqr5PgmDcrVSNGCFuSeGnZY7CMu87P1J
transaction
dd60d5413de718c00c27fcd39491b2c532f2bb3e027014e959e51f90b8dde77a